{Holding Companies: A Strategic Hub for Multiple Ventures

A holding company serves as a vital hub for overseeing a range of ventures . This setup allows for diversification by holding shares in various organizations , frequently across multiple industries. Instead of directly producing goods or offering services, a holding company's main function is to direct the operations of its subsidiaries . This strategy can provide significant benefits , including financial protection, streamlined capital allocation , and the capacity to unify resources for improved efficiency .

  • Facilitates simpler purchase of new companies.
  • Supports capital maneuvering .
  • Provides a separate layer of liability protection .

Startup Studios: Accelerating the Next Generation of Businesses

A new model, startup studios are quickly gaining popularity as a way to create the next wave of successful businesses. Unlike traditional seed funds, these studios utilize a team of experts – often including designers and promoters – to generate and execute multiple projects simultaneously. This unique approach allows for a faster development cycle, minimizing uncertainty and maximizing the likelihood of success . They essentially operate as in-house workshops for startups, producing businesses at a astounding pace.

Startup Factory Models: De-risking New Business Formation

Traditional startup creation can be incredibly risky , often resulting in setbacks . Venture factory models offer a different approach, aiming to lessen the path by systematically building multiple businesses concurrently . This system often involves a team of experts in fields such as product development, promotion , and execution. Instead of individual entrepreneurs tackling every aspect themselves , the startup factory provides a platform and resources to expedite the launch of new businesses, effectively sharing the risk across a portfolio of initiatives.

  • Minimized failure rates
  • Accelerated time to market
  • Access to dedicated talent
  • Pooled risk
